Burglary, Barnstaple

Police are appealing for witnesses and information following a burglary at a jewellery shop in Barnstaple.

The break-in took place at a shop on Boutport Street at around 6.45pm on Wednesday 5 March.

It is believed the burglary was carried out by one male suspect who was seen fleeing the area, but has yet to be located.  

Gold jewellery worth several thousands of pounds was stolen.

Officers investigating the incident are looking for anyone with any information around the matter and also want to warn other local business that there are stolen goods which may be sold on in coming days.
